- 博客(24)
- 问答 (1096)
- 收藏
- 关注
原创 java 多线程 latch_Java多线程进阶(十八)—— J.U.C之synchronizer框架:CountDownLatch...
一、CountDownLatch简介CountDownLatch是一个辅助同步器类,用来作计数使用,它的作用有点类似于生活中的倒数计数器,先设定一个计数初始值,当计数降到0时,将会触发一些事件,如火箭的倒数计时。初始计数值在构造CountDownLatch对象时传入,每调用一次 countDown() 方法,计数值就会减1。线程可以调用CountDownLatch的await方法进入阻塞,当计数值...
2021-02-26 22:31:56 56
原创 java apdu读取社保卡_使用javax.smartcardio的用于智能卡的ISO 7816 APDU
我已经使用 javax.smartcardio 从智能卡读取序列号而不需要太多努力 . 但是现在我被读取了 . 我正在根据ISO 7816指南创建APDU命令,但由于我的十六进制值被转换为错误的字节,因此无法创建正确的APDU命令 .import javax.smartcardio.Card;import javax.smartcardio.CardChannel;import javax.sma...
2021-02-26 05:24:36 672
原创 java 并发 域_在java中并发部分API包含哪些内容?实际代码展示
java作为一门功能强大内容丰富的编程语言,在我们的日常生活当中运用越来越广泛,学习的人也越来越多。今天就来为大家介绍在java中并发部分API包含哪些内容以及通过实际的代码来为大家展示。一、java.lang.Runnablevoid run():必须覆盖这个方法二、java.lang.Thread1.Thread(),Thread(Runnable target):构造器2.void star...
2021-02-24 21:09:45 45
原创 java异步保存_Java中从Java进行异步处理
我目前有一个tomcat容器 – 在其上运行的servlet监听请求.我需要HTTP请求的结果是作业队列的提交,然后将异步处理.我希望每个“作业”在数据库中连续保存,以便在发生故障时进行跟踪和恢复.我一直在做很多阅读.这是我的选择(注意我必须使用开源的东西).1)JMS – 使用ActiveMQ(但是在这种情况下谁是该作业的消费者另一个servlet?)2)让我的请求在数据库中创建一行.在我的T...
2021-02-24 06:35:04 791
原创 java框架action_struts2框架-----Action
控制器ActionAction对象是struts2框架的核心,每个URL映射到特定的Action,其提供处理来自用户的请求所需要的处理逻辑。Action有两个重要的功能,即将数据从请求传递到视图和协助框架确定哪个结果应该是呈现在响应请求中的视图中。一、Action接口Action是com.opensymphony.xwork2包中的一个接口,提供了5个静态的成员变量,是struts2框架中为处理结...
2021-02-23 20:15:42 430
原创 delphi mysql变体类型_variant 类型如何使用(100分)
All integer, real, string, character, and Boolean types (except Int64) are assignment-compatible with Variant. Expressions can be explicitly cast as variants, and the VarAsType and VarCast standard ro...
2021-02-23 08:13:58 115
原创 cassandra java cql_使用Cassandra CQL Java Driver 访问Lindorm
适用Driver执行操作DDL操作// 创建keyspace,指定对应strategy, replication factor。session.execute("CREATE KEYSPACE IF NOT EXISTS testKeyspace WITH replication "+ "= {'class':'SimpleStrategy', 'replication_factor':1};")...
2021-02-23 03:37:17 145
原创 jsp和mysql答辩_如何应对JSP连接MySQL数据库问题_网站数据库怎么连接到网页答辩问题...
当您面临JSP连接MySQL数据库问题,你首先需要在MySQL数据库里创建一username表,表里面创建两个字符型的字段,字段名分别为:uid,pwd,然后插入几条测试数据。以下用两种方式来实现JSP连接MySql数据库第一种方式,用JSP实现:charset=gb2312" language="java"import="java.sql.*"%>****************JDBC_...
2021-02-17 04:59:47 265
原创 jmeter java性能_使用JMeter进行性能测试(Java请求)
来源:http://wangym.iteye.com/blog/731729看了两篇如何使用JMeter在HTTP请求及数据库方面做性能测试的文章(如下两个链接),感受到这款工具的强大及易用。我在这里延续下,对JMeter里另外一种常用的测试类型:"Java请求",做个入门级的介绍。http://www.ibm.com/developerworks/cn/java/l-jmeter/http://...
2021-02-17 04:01:10 87
原创 java泛型的格式_Java从入门到入土(69)java泛型(下)
上一章简单的介绍了java的泛型概念,本章将紧跟上一章的脚步,介绍如下知识点:通配符,受限泛型,泛型接口和泛型方法。通配符在开发中对象的引用传递是非常常见的,但是在泛型的类的操作中,进行引用传递时泛型类型需要相互匹配。比如说ArrayList只能匹配ArrayList而不能匹配ArrayList。如下所示,实例中注释部分会产生编译错误import java.util.ArrayList;publi...
2021-02-16 22:58:44 61
原创 java map与set的区别_JAVA中list与set,map的区别
1、List,Set,map都是继承自Collection接口,-----java.util2、List特点:元素有放入顺序,元素可重复 ,Set特点:元素无放入顺序,元素不可重复(注意:元素虽然无放入顺序,但是元素在set中的位置是有该元素的HashCode决定的,其位置其实是固定的)3、List接口有三个实现类:LinkedList,ArrayList,Vector ,Set接口有两个实现类:...
2021-02-16 06:15:24 92
原创 android java wait_Android/java 多线程(一)-Thread的使用以及源码分析
线程的概念以及状态在学习线程之前,我们需要普及一个概念,每一个程序运行都会有一个父进程,我们的线程就是在此父进程中运行,拿Android来说,默认情况下,启动一个程序,所有的组件程序都运行在同一个进程中,并且会创建一个执行线程在该进程中,俗称"主线程",当我们在该线程中做了耗时的操作造成了程序卡顿,我们就叫“线程阻塞”了,此时就应该另起一个线程来执行耗时操作。要了解线程中方法的使用,就得先了解线程...
2021-02-13 09:09:03 132
原创 java中cookie的作用域_cookie的作用域
前阵子,接一个用户授权服务时,遇到一个关于cookie的诡异问题,折腾了一天才知道问题出在哪儿,虽然时候才知道这是个小白问题。遇到问题是这样子:比如访问A地址(比如http://localhost/index,http://localhost/test/index)时需要登陆时会跳转到一个登陆页面,登陆成功后,跳转回原页面,这时将用户信息存入到session中,并通过response的Set-Co...
2021-02-13 03:23:11 253
原创 java 定义类指针_java定义类 对象,引用,指针
java是根据面向对象编程,因此有类和对象的概念,类分为普通类与抽象类。一。定义类类由N个 构造器 成员变量 方法组成,可以不定义,也可以根据语法定义N个。[修饰符] class 类名{构造器*N个成员变量*N个方法*N个}1.类的修饰符只能是public final abstract 三种之一,或者不修饰 ,类名一般大写开头,驼峰命名(一)。成员变量的定义[修饰符] 数据类型 变量名 ;[...
2021-02-13 01:03:39 367
原创 java图片翻转_java实现图片水平和垂直翻转效果
最近在做小型游戏,遇到了要翻转图片的苦恼,经过我一下午的研究,终于发现了一种好用的方法。部分代码来源于别人,我在这个基础上修改了下,变得更好用了,之前的别人Image输入都是BufferedImage,我改成了Image,也就是加了一个转换。大家如果看不懂代码没关系,会用就行了,我会展示一下怎么用的。ImageRotate类package mypackage;import javax.imagei...
2021-02-12 17:00:17 655
原创 java operator=_java基础–运算符(operator) | 学步园
java运算符分为4类:算术运算符,关系运算符,逻辑运算符,位运算符。1. 算术运算符java的算术运算符分为一元运算符和二元运算符。算术运算符的操作数必须是数值类型。(1) 一元运算符一元运算符只有1个操作数,一元运算符有:正(+),负(-),加1(++)和减1(--)4个。变量的自加(++),在变量的后面int a = 3;int b = a++;System.out.println(a); ...
2021-02-12 14:41:09 256
原创 新版jdbc mysql手册_mysql8.x 新版本jdbc连接方式
旧版本,mysql connector/j 5.x 版本的连接方式:url = jdbc:mysql://localhost:3306/thrcloud_db01?useunicode=true&characterencoding=utf8driver-class-name = com.mysql.jdbc.driver新版本,mysql connector/j 6.x之后 的连接方式:u...
2021-02-12 05:37:18 218
原创 win2008 php mysql配置_Windows 2008服务器环境PHP连接SQL Server数据库的配置及连接方法...
背景:PHP程序常用的数据库是Mysql数据库,但是由于实际项目需要,要求PHP网站连接SQL Server数据库查询一些必要信息。因此,本文就来给大家介绍一下如何安装及配置PHP扩展,可以实现PHP利用PDO函数连接SQL Server数据库。正文:要让PHP配置支持sql server,需要安装一些必要软件及扩展,步骤如下:1、在微软官方页面https://www.microsoft.com/...
2021-02-11 15:54:50 107
原创 sphinx mysql redis_如何确保在我的Capybara测试中不为每个场景调用Redis和思考sphinx...
我在我的rails应用程序中使用黄瓜黄瓜。我想运行Sphinx reindex和Redis服务器以运行某些特定的测试场景。但这里的缺点是场景非常缓慢,使其运行数小时。这是我的env.rb文件require 'rubygems'ENV["RAILS_ENV"] = "cucumber"require 'cucumber/rails'require 'capybara/cucumber'require...
2021-02-07 13:26:48 78
原创 寺冈labelnet使用说明_用TensorFlow训练一个目标检测器(手把手教学版)
原标题:用TensorFlow训练一个目标检测器(手把手教学版)TensorFlow内包含了一个强大的物体检测API,我们可以利用这API来训练自己的数据集实现特殊的目标检测。国外一位程序员分享了自己实现可爱的浣熊检测器的经历...
2021-02-05 13:08:51 239
原创 mysql gui无法连接_用Mysql GUI tool 链接 Mysql 错误 2003 的解决办法
今天在Ubuntu下安装了mysql server, 然后试图在winxp下面用Mysql GUI tool链接,结果总是失败,显示错误号为2003. 下面是探索过程: 1.首先怀疑是Ubuntu下面有防火墙, 在winxp下面ping可以ping通, Ubuntu下面执行 "ufw status" 显示也是inactive的; 说明和防火墙没有关系。 2. 怀疑mysql 没有起来, 在Ubun...
2021-02-04 20:15:00 108
原创 python中if elif同时成立时_python中if else和if elif else有什么区别?
光学if的简单语句,有的小伙伴已经失去了挑战的感觉。收到各位小伙伴的强烈要求,小编决定用组合的if语句考考大家。同时需要大家发挥自己的火眼金睛,找出两个组合语句之间的不同~(一)if...else... 语句if...else... 语句,当if的条件为True时执行if下的语句块,否则执行else下语句块。if...else... 语句格式如下:if:【if的语句块】else:【else的...
2021-02-03 09:13:52 851
原创 oracle linux重启mysql_Linux开机启动oracle的设置
1.如何在Linux启动时自动启动Oracle监听和实例 修改/etc/oratab文件,命令如下: [oracle@oracle11g ~]$ vi /etc/oratab 找到:accp:/u01/oracle:N 修改为: accp:/u01/oracle:Y 第二步:把lsnrctl start和dbstart添加到rc.local文件中,命令如下: [oracle@ora1.如何在Lin...
2021-02-02 19:29:19 51
原创 mysql进阶项目_数据库进阶(MySQL进阶)6
十四:MySQL锁的问题十五:常用SQL技巧十四:MySQL锁的问题锁的概述锁是计算机协调多个进程或线程并发访问某一资源的机制锁的分类从操作粒度分:表锁、行锁从操作类型分:读锁、写锁MySQL的锁MySQL不同存储引擎所支持的锁机制是不同的MyISAM表锁如何加表锁首先,MyISAM会自动给【select】语句加写锁,自动给【update、delete、insert】加写锁,在正常使用SQL时不需...
2021-02-02 17:44:22 81
空空如也
CAL-124: CMakeLists.txt and CalamaresAdd*.cmake use colors unconditionally, even in log files
2020-12-29
CAL-88: Extended partitions fail
2020-12-29
CAL-80: Keyboard configuration for Wayland
2020-12-29
CAL-2: Partitioning page
2020-12-28
CAL-113: adding 3 postinstall modules
2020-12-27
CAL-1: UI, page flow, basic needs
2020-12-27
TODO: Implement Reddit suggestions
2020-12-27
CAL-118: Weblate ?
2020-12-27
CAL-359: Calamares Wiped everything
2020-12-27
CAL-349: Cannot detect NVME disks
2021-01-02
CAL-355: Calamares fails to start if a there is a btrfs partition with subvolumes on the system
2021-01-01
CAL-125: Build failure with Qt 5.4.0 beta
2021-01-01
CAL-126: partition: "Erase disk and install" wants to recreate already existing partition table
2020-12-31
CAL-252: Calamares does not compile with LTO
2020-12-30
TA创建的收藏夹 TA关注的收藏夹
TA关注的人